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,378,282,673
Lastest Block:
2,058,323
Utxos:
1,983,714
Nodes:
275
OmniXEP Contracts:
281
Block details
[STAKE]
26/01/2026 14:49:20 UTC
Txid
bc9c8b21c09ee141b4e3d33267a3db72e6fba5bee5d9c817f1d0160ce437ed75
Block
2,004,913
Block hash
1e057e087bcab5973761e71726c9baaa48fc2a1e610c6cb3e08c8603ff11e7cb
Stake reward
135.69891313 XEP
Sender
ep1q8fcyzyf7rysqt93zllw6a7eh366wrnyd28l302
Recipient
ep1q8fcyzyf7rysqt93zllw6a7eh366wrnyd28l302
(2,270,775.10492341 XEP)